What is Landlord (Habitation) Insurance?

Landlord insurance is designed specifically for property owners who rent out their residential properties, whether for long-term tenants or short-term guests, through platforms like Airbnb or Vrbo.

Unlike a standard homeowner policy, landlord insurance covers the unique risks of rental properties, which may not be protected under your existing policy. In fact, some homeowners policies can be voided if the property is rented out, leaving you exposed in the event of a claim.

Why It Matters

Without the right coverage, a single incident could result in:

  • Significant repair or replacement costs
  • Lawsuits and liability claims
  • Loss of rental income during repairs or downtime
  • Long-term damage to your financial stability

What Landlord Insurance Typically Covers

A well-structured policy can address multiple risks, including:

  • Property Damage – Protection against damage from fire, storms, vandalism, and other covered events
  • Liability Coverage – Protection if a tenant or guest is injured on your property
  • Loss of Rental Income – Coverage when a covered loss renders your property uninhabitable
  • Tenant Damage – Coverage for tenant-caused damage, such as broken fixtures or intentional harm to the property
